Monkey bridge

Глоссарий морских терминов (рангоут, такелаж, устройство судна)
    A high platform above the wheelhouse offering better visibility to the operator while maneuvering.

Boatswain`s call, also bosun`s call, boatswain`s pipe, bosun`s pipe, boatswain`s whistle, or bosun`s whistle, английский
    A high-pitched pipe or a non-diaphragm-type whistle used on naval ships by a boatswain, historically to pass commands to the crew but in modern times limited to ceremonial use.


Poop deck, английский
    A high deck on the aft superstructure of a ship.
